The primary hurdle with the ucom 208-2 is its age. Built during the Windows XP and Windows 7 era, the original drivers are often 32-bit and unsigned. In the modern environment of Windows 10 and 11, which demand strict digital signatures for security, installing these drivers often requires a "manual touch." Users frequently have to disable driver signature enforcement or use third-party wrappers like to make the system believe the old ucom adapter is actually a modern Xbox controller.
